See Matthew Morrison's First Wedding Picture!

Matthew Morrison made it official with his fiancée, Renee Puente, on Saturday. The longtime couple was surrounded by close friends and family when they tied the knot in an intimate wedding in Maui in Hawaii. Matthew shared a photo of the couple after their nuptials that featured an excited Matthew in a custom Brooks Brothers suit with his bride in a svelte Gustavo gown. Renee completed the look with a floral crown that complemented Matthew's festive lei.

The festivities weren't short of musical moments fans might expect from the Glee star. The bride walked down the aisle as guests were treated to a performance of "Feels Like Home" by pianist Chad Whidden. At the reception, Renee presented Matthew with a hula dance, and the duo shared the spotlight when they performed a duet of Laura Benanti's sweet song "Starry Eyed/Video Games."

Matthew and Renee, a model, have been together since 2011. The actor and musician asked for Renee's hand in marriage in June 2013, popping the big question at the star-studded White Tie & Tiara Summer Ball in London. With the help of the event's host, Elton John, Chris Martin reportedly honored the couple with a performance of Elton's classic "Your Song." Matthew later shared his joy with his Twitter followers, writing, "An incredible night of love. I'm going to marry my best friend! Happy day for me and Renee Puente."
